First phases of outdoor
classroom complete

Middlebrook School held a ribbon-cutting ceremony following the completion of the first and second phases of its outdoor classroom space on Friday, April 22. The innovative learning space, nestled in the trees behind the school, is designed to amplify students’ learning experiences and inspire creativity. The Middlebrook PTA helped fund the first phases of the project and the third phase is already underway with the construction of an outer boundary and, eventually, a labyrinth.
